A United Data Technologies Case Study
Christopher Columbus High School partnered with United Data Technologies (UDT) to address unreliable computer labs, outdated classroom technology, and an aging TV production setup that limited teaching and student media work. The school needed a more integrated, dependable technology environment that could support instruction across classrooms, labs, the library, and multimedia production.
UDT delivered a campus-wide upgrade that included Smart Boards, LCD projectors, PCs in every classroom, five computer labs with 168 flat LCD monitors, a wireless notebook classroom, and a digital library with e-books. UDT also modernized the production studio with a Tricaster board, HD cameras, and other digital equipment, expanding the school from 3 servers to 19. As a result, Christopher Columbus High School became a “Smart Showcase School,” with more reliable systems, stronger curriculum integration, and a more engaging learning experience for students and teachers.
